Bring Back the Pin Up

I was a sexual woman

I was…

Until my consent and its importance,

I was robbed of.

This is the year where-

I rediscover her

In my coven

Friend to friend

My witchy woman tell me how to be-

A proud feminine,

Love bug again

I know, I know!

I will observe you in your glory

Take notes, mimic my old self and copy-

My memory

When i was classy, polite and dressy.

When I was gentle and nurturing,

An old soul in this shell of a twenty eight years young lady.

A fighter the woman in me-

Because at twenty I had a baby

And learned young how to be tender and motherly.
